Thought-provoking page-turner. I'm going to be thinking about this for a while, esp the ideas of friendship utility, multiple identities in different places, the tree of possibilities, and eyes.

Mundanity, companionship, memory, the erotic, friendship and love and identity woven throughout this tiny little novella, explored with such interest by Milan Kundera and translated by Linda Asher.
I finished this in a day weeks ago but I keep thinking of points made in this one. Such an absolute treat! This is my first Milan Kundera and it definitely won’t be my last. Any reccs for the next I should pick up?
Sorry it’s such a short review. I just figured short was better than nothing at all. I really liked this one, and liked the “older” protagonists. It gets a little “weird” as it goes on, even dreamlike in moments, but so grounded in human condition.
